Bathroom Aids

People with mobility impairments—including older adults and wheelchair users—often face challenges with daily bathroom tasks like bathing, showering, or using the toilet. Bathroom Aids are specifically designed to make these routines easier, safer, and more comfortable by offering extra support where it’s needed most.

Since everyone’s needs and routines are unique, the right bathroom aid for you – will depend on your mobility level, preferences, and physical environment. In many cases, bathrooms may need to be adapted to accommodate certain aids or equipment—these are often referred to as Accessible Bathrooms. 1. Bathroom Accessories and Safety Products

When it comes to bathroom preferences, everyone is different. Some people prefer to bathe, others to shower—but either way, it’s essential that your bathroom is safe, accessible, and easy to use for everyone in your household.

We will start with the smaller Bathroom Accessories and Safety Products designed to improve safety and comfort for older adults and people with mobility impairments. These include items like grab rails, tap turners, non-slip bath and shower mats, shower stools, and bath boards. These simple additions can significantly reduce the risk of slips and falls, helping create a more user-friendly bathroom environment, making your daily routine safer and easier.

a) Lever Taps and Tap Turners

Lever Taps and Tap Turners are particularly useful for persons who struggle with a weak grip, arthritis, or poor finger movement due to paralysis.

Lever Taps are easy to use, and add a modern touch to any bathroom. Just a slight movement can deliver hot, cold or mixed water flow to the user. Extended length lever taps or Elbow Action Levers are also available.

b) Anti-Slip Bath and Shower Mats
Shower Mats

Non-slip bath and shower mats are designed to enhance comfort and safety in the bathroom. These products are specifically created to reduce the risk of slipping when getting in and out of the bath or shower. Made from durable rubber with textured, non-slip surfaces and multiple suction pads on the underside, they securely attach to most standard baths or shower floors, providing a firm, stable surface for your feet.

Most mats feature drainage holes for quick water flow and can be easily removed for cleaning or storage when not in use. c) Grab Rails

Grab Rails are a MUST for Bathroom safety! Available in a variety of sizes and configurations, they can literally be used anywhere – In the shower, around the bath, to aid in getting on or off the toilet or in and out of the bath.

Wherever you choose to use them, they improve safety, independence, and substantially reduce slips and falls. Available in Stainless Steel and/or Chrome. Stainless steel is waterproof, and rust-proof so can also be placed in the shower, indoors or outdoors.

Chrome cannot, but is still perfect for the toilet area, stairwells etc.

2. Bath Aids

Accessible Bathroom with floor mats and grab rails

Some persons with Mobility Impairments prefer to bath. Many bathrooms have baths already installed, but these baths are not always easy to get in and out of. There are however a variety of products, including the Anti-slip Bath Mats and Bath Grab Rails mentioned above, and Bath Steps and Bath Lifts below to help prevent you from slipping in the bath and to assist you to get in or out of the bath safely.

These Bathing Aids not only improve the overall safety of your bathroom but will make it more accessible for the elderly and persons with Mobility Impairments.

c) Bath Lifts

Bath Lifts are available in different types in order to lower persons with Mobility Impairments down into the bath, you will need to choose one that is suited to meet your needs, some of these lifts are easy to install, while other Bath Lifts may require slight alterations to your bathroom to be able to install these lifts.
Bath lifts offer powered movement to aid people with low mobility to immerse themselves into a bath while comfortably seated.

3. Shower Aids

A young man in a shower commode entering the shower

If you have mobility Impairment and prefer to shower, you will require a Showering Aid to assist you – and you will probably need to do alterations to make your shower more open plan and Wheelchair Accessible.

If you do require an open plan bathroom, that can accommodate a wheelchair or similar – we recommended that you visit our section on Accessible Bathrooms.

Or you will require a Shower aid, where you can transfer into the Shower, onto a Shower Chair/Bench/Stool – or wheel in using a Shower Chair/Commode.
Some, who have recently undergone an operation, or are unable to sit up, may need to use a Shower Trolley. Either way, there are a wide variety of Showering Aids available on the market today including:

a) Shower Chairs

Shower Benches, Stools and Chairs are ideal for the elderly and those persons with Mobility Impairments who are able to walk but have difficulty standing up for long periods of time. There are a variety of different types of Shower Chairs and Benches which provide the elderly and persons with disabilities comfort while enjoying a shower.

These Chairs, Stools and Benches are generally durable, stable, economically priced and are usually comfortable to sit on and equipped with a fast-draining seat. b) Shower Commodes

Shower commodes differ from standard commodes in two primary ways: 1. They are waterproof and rust-proof and 2. They always have wheels.

Shower commodes with wheels are designed for individuals with severe mobility impairments who require assistance not only in the bathroom, but moving between the bed, toilet, and shower. These versatile chairs can be wheeled from the bed, over the toilet or into the shower, reducing the need for multiple transfers and increasing comfort and hygiene.

Typically made from rust-resistant materials like aluminum, they include features such as a removable pail, flip-back armrests, and cushioned seats for added comfort and support. Some models are equipped with four caster wheels for easy maneuverability, while others resemble a self-propelled wheelchair with large rear wheels and smaller front wheels.

Certain designs even include reclining backrests for users who cannot sit upright for long periods. These chairs help reduce strain on caregivers and promote safer, more dignified hygiene routines. Most have a removeable bucket, for added convenience.

c) Showering Trolleys
Ergolet Lambda Shower Trolley Mobile

If you have recently undergone an operation, or are unable to sit up, you may need to use a Shower Trolley to be able to shower.

These trollies are designed to assist less able clients to maintain hygienic regimens when unable to rise or move independently.

Although these Shower Trolleys are mainly used in hospitals. they are available for purchase from Pro Mobility and Sitwell.

The lambda pictured above is designed to assist less able clients to maintain hygienic regimens. The trolley (pictured above) allows easy showering or changing while giving the caregiver a back-saving working environment.

The side and end rails adjust into four locking positions to ensure the individual stays secure while allowing water to collect and partially immerse the individual during bathing. After bathing, drainage channels and a tilt feature allow water transfer away from the patient, enhancing safety and comfort for drying and transfer. Height adjustment allows the showering surface to be electrically raised to over 103cm ( 3 feet) at a smooth, even pace. 

The trolley safely tilts up to 10 degrees while keeping the individual in place and the drain channels in the mattress facilitate the complete draining of pooled water which empties via the built-in drain and hose. The easy-gliding wheels provide maximum manoeuvrability while the central braking system prevents the trolley from moving when engaged. This Shower and Bath Trolley is suitable for use in the home, hospital or care facilities

4. Toilet Aids

Disabled Toilets and Toileting Aids are designed to assist a person in the bathroom, making the toilet experience safer, and easier whilst respecting their privacy. Toilet Aids are particularly helpful for persons with Mobility Impairments and the elderly helping a person get on and off the toilet with ease, and thereby maintaining their dignity and independence in their home or in public bathrooms.

There are a variety of different toileting aids available in South Africa including products like Raised Toilet Seats, Toilet Grab Rails and Frames.

a) Commodes

Standard commodes are primarily used as bedside toilets for individuals whose mobility is limited.

They consist of a sturdy frame and a removable waste receptacle that can be easily removed and emptied. Some have lockable wheels, some have no wheels – and are simply placed where needed, whether next to the bed, or over the toilet.

Commodes come in various styles, with a variety of features including: height-adjustable models, those with padded seats for added comfort and stability, and fixed or flip-up armrests for ease of transfer.

Ideal for night time use or during recovery, these commodes can either be placed directly. over a toilet or close to the bed, where they are especially helpful for elderly users or those recovering from surgery, offering a convenient and accessible alternative when getting to the bathroom is not possible.

b) Toilet Seat Raisers
Raised Toilet Seat 2-in-1

There are various Toilets that are designed to assist persons with disabilities and Toilet Seat Risers which are designed to facilitate getting on and off the toilet for people with bending or sitting difficulties.

They can be one of the most effective home improvements you can make for bathroom safety. Toilet Seat Risers also known as a Toilet Seat Elevator fits right on top of the toilet bowl and replaces your regular toilet seat, they are sandwiched between the bowl and your existing seat to raise it up.

They may include Grab Rails to assist a person to get on and off the toilet. There are a wide variety of different types of these Toilet Seat Risers and other similar products which are available from various companies in South Africa and include products such as:

The Standard Raised Toilet seats raises the seating height from anywhere between 11cm to 18,5cm and is adjustable according to the height of the patient. The patient’s feet must rest comfortably on the floor. Raised Toilet seats are especially useful for those with diminished flexibility, strength, or balance, as well as those recovering from hip replacement operations. It simply makes the use of the toilet easier and safer. The standard toilet seat height is 48cm + the Toilet Seat Raiser which is between 11cm -18,5cm. They therefore make the Toilet Seat 59 – 66,5cm in height.

c) Toilet Grab Rails | Frames

Toilet Grab Rails and Frames are those products that are available to assist the elderly or persons with Mobility Impairments who have the ability to get on and off the toilet, but struggle with balance, and need a little assistance.

There are a wide variety of Toilet Grab Rails and Frames available across South Africa from companies such as Ability AssistPro MobilitySitwellWINFARSolutions MedicalDAATS and Mobility Aids.

Most grab rails are made of either chrome or stainless steel. Chrome rails are best suited for areas not in direct contact with water, like the toilet. Stainless steel rails can. on the other hand be used anywhere, inside, outside and in the shower.
